Can I bring my pet on board?
Yes, pets are allowed on ferries from Symi (Main Port) to Syros, but specific policies vary by ferry company. General guidelines:
- Pets over 10 kg must be kept in the ship’s onboard kennels; pets under 10 kg can stay in their owner’s pet carrier.
- Service dogs are exempt from kennel requirements.
- Ensure you have all the necessary documents, tickets, and pet essentials for your trip.
- Greek operators typically allow pets for free.

Exploring Syros
Syros, a beautiful island in Greece, is a hidden treasure waiting for you to explore! One of the most special things about Syros is its charming capital, Ermoupoli. This town is filled with colorful buildings, lovely squares, and great shops. You can visit the stunning Apollo Theater and the grand Town Hall that look like they are from a fairy tale!
The beaches in Syros are simply amazing! You can relax on Galissas Beach with its soft sand or swim in the clear waters at Agathopes Beach. Don’t forget to try the local food! The island is famous for its delicious pastries and seafood.
For fun adventures, you can hike to the fabulous views from the hills or take a boat trip to nearby islands like Mykonos or Tinos, which are just a short ride away. You can also check out the tiny fishing villages where you can see how locals live.
Whether you are planning a short visit or want to use Syros as a starting point for more island-hopping, there’s so much to discover. Syros is truly a special place filled with unique sights and tasty treats!
